
1) 【一句话结论】在团队协作中处理技术分歧的核心是建立跨部门技术共识,通过数据驱动决策、流程优化和持续沟通,平衡艺术表现、性能需求与业务目标,确保项目技术可行性。
2) 【原理/概念讲解】技术分歧的本质是不同部门对“目标”的优先级不同:美术关注艺术表现(如高精度模型、细节纹理),追求视觉体验;策划关注业务目标(如新技能提升战斗趣味性、系统迭代),追求功能实现;而3D动作开发工程师需平衡两者,本质是“技术约束下的目标优化”。类比:就像“厨师做菜”,厨师想用顶级食材(美术的高精度)提升味道(艺术表现),但厨师要考虑食材成本(性能)和客人需求(策划的战斗系统),需要通过“食材替换(模型优化)”“菜品调整(技能设计)”找到平衡点。
3) 【对比与适用场景】
| 方法 | 定义 | 特性 | 使用场景 | 注意点 |
|---|---|---|---|---|
| 折中方案 | 双方各让一步,取中间方案 | 侧重妥协,快速达成共识 | 紧急需求,双方需求无根本冲突 | 可能牺牲部分目标,需后续验证 |
| 数据驱动决策 | 基于性能/资源数据做决策 | 侧重客观依据,减少主观性 | 艺术与性能冲突(如模型优化) | 需确保数据准确,避免误导 |
| 流程优化 | 优化协作流程,提前预防分歧 | 侧重长期机制,减少重复冲突 | 策划需求频繁变更(如新技能) | 需跨部门参与流程设计 |
4) 【示例】
假设美术要求角色模型使用“高精度PBR材质”(多边形数300万,纹理4K),导致性能测试中帧率降至45fps(低于60fps目标);策划提出新增“能量爆发”技能,需重新设计战斗系统逻辑(增加技能触发条件、效果计算)。处理过程:
5) 【面试口播版答案】
“作为3D动作开发工程师,处理与美术、策划的技术分歧时,核心是建立跨部门技术共识。首先,我会先理解双方需求:美术追求高精度模型提升视觉表现,但高精度会导致性能下降;策划要求新技能满足业务目标,但可能需要重新设计战斗系统。然后,通过数据驱动决策,比如提交性能测试报告,说明高精度模型对帧率的影响,同时提供模型优化的方案(如LOD技术、纹理压缩),让美术看到平衡艺术与性能的可行性。接着,与策划沟通技能实现的成本,提出分阶段上线的替代方案,避免重新设计战斗系统带来的开发风险。最后,通过会议达成共识,确保技术方案既满足美术的艺术要求,又保证性能达标,同时策划的需求也能逐步实现。总结来说,关键是通过沟通、数据和流程优化,平衡不同部门的目标,确保项目技术可行。”
6) 【追问清单】
7) 【常见坑/雷区】